In addition to the purchase price, timeshare owners likewise pay an annual fee for property maintenance and management. A lot of timeshare projects also reserve one or 2 one weeks use of each unit for upkeep and repairs. Historically, lots of timeshare designers have utilized high-pressure and deceptive sales methods, with deceptive and inaccurate representations of what buyers could anticipate from their timeshare ownership. The timeshare industry has likewise had its share of unethical and unethical resort designers and operators. Subsequently, timesharing has a bad track record with numerous individuals. Exchange value. Exchange value is the capability of a timeshare week to exchange for another timeshare week. Some weeks are better and desirable than others. If you want to routinely utilize your week for exchanging, you need to be familiar with the exchange value of the weeks you wish to obtain and make sure that you purchase a week that will have the required worth to complete these exchanges. Generally, exchanges are finished utilizing weeks of equivalent worth. If the week you own is a lower worth week than the locations you want to exchange into, you require to understand this and prepare your exchanges appropriately.

To be able to prepare your exchanges, you require to able to anticipate fairly well the exchange value of your week. The highest exchange value predictability accompanies a points program. In a points program you understand exactly what your exchange value is in points, and the number of points are needed to complete exchanges to other resorts Take a look at the site here in which you are interested. Many vacation clubs likewise have a high degree of predictability, at least for exchanges completed within the club. With repaired weeks, the use duration is the exact same every year. Hence, the part of exchange value that is connected with the season will typically be the same from year to year; some variations in this can take place, though, if the week regularly includes a significant vacation.

With drifting weeks, the exchange value will depend upon the demand for the week that you receive to deposit into your account. As discussed in Lesson 3, in lots of drifting week resorts owners may have little or no capability to select the week that appointed to them for exchanging. How far in advance of use you can deposit a week. With fixed weeks, the usage dates are repaired and understood. Therefore, you can normally transfer fixed weeks with exchange business as far ahead of time as an exchange company will allow (usually two years). On the other hand, with floating weeks, you frequently can't deposit weeks earlier than the resort will enable bookings to be made.

Therefore, fixed weeks permit you to carry out longer range trip planning. Capability to divide a week. A lot of points systems will allow you to reserve systems for less than one week. Some floating week resorts and trip clubs will likewise enable you to divide your usage right into separate weekend and weekday periods. As the name suggests, with an EOY ownership your use right happens every other year. Purchase expenses for such a system are likewise less. Yearly costs for an EOY are generally handled in one of two methods: 1) you pay a complete annual cost, however only for the year for which you have an use right; or 2) you pay half of a complete charge every year. Points programs also work well if you don't getaway each year, because the points will usually rollover to the next year if you do not utilize them. Some getaway clubs will also enable you to bring over a vacation usage into the next year.

With a deeded property, you belong owner of the property; if the residential or commercial property supervisor becomes defunct, you will still own your share of the home. In contrast, when the operator of a right-to-use property becomes defunct, your only claim on the residential or commercial property is as one of lots of other financial institutions. Likewise, in a deeded home, the property owners association can normally replace the resort manager if they choose. In a right-to-use home, the owner and operator are typically the exact same entity or are closely related entities (who has the best timeshare program). In a lockout system, the flooring strategy of the system permits the system to be divided into 2 subunits, each of which can be occupied separately. Typically, a two-bedroom lockout unit generally divides into a hotel system and a one-bedroom unit. The lockout function significantly increases your flexibility in using the unit. For example, one year you might inhabit the system as a full two-bedroom unit.
